Runbook 4.2 — master copies for Pellam Print Works. Masters travel in the grey lockbox, never loose in an envelope. Dispatch books the morning shuttle only; afternoon runs get bumped too often. Log the box number on the run sheet and get Pellam's floor manager to initial it. Easy stuff. The courier hand-over line sits below.

dispatch memo: the sorius tamius courier leaves the praeth ledger at gate 4873 under passcode 928014

FAQ: Why are users getting inconsistent experiment arms?

The Bramblewick assignment service hashes user ID plus experiment salt. If arms look inconsistent, the salt cache is likely stale. Do not reassign users manually. Escalate if more than 2% of traffic is affected. To flush the salt cache, open the admin console's sealed maintenance panel — support leads only. The panel is locked after each use. Unlock it by entering the recovery passphrase shown directly below this entry.

strongbox words: holax-rusax-jorath-aldeth

**Onboarding: SDK Parity — Brightquill Plugins**

The Brightquill JS and Kotlin SDKs are at parity except: streaming uploads (JS only, for now) and offline caching (Kotlin only). Target the v4 surface; v3 shims are deprecated. Parity gaps are tracked on the Lattice board. Test against the sandbox tenant before publishing. To unlock the sandbox signing bundle, enter the recovery passphrase that follows.

unlock words, hahaf-fajeg: quenmir-belius